PRESS RELEASE BY THE MINISTRY FOR SOCIAL AND AFFORDABLE ACCOMMODATION
€900,000 invested in a new social housing project delivering five modern residential units in Siġġiewi.
Minister for Social and Affordable Accommodation Roderick Galdes visited the recently completed, new social housing project in Siġġiewi. This project aims to provide five modern residential units for five families. Each residential unit features an underground garage with parking spaces and a lift, providing easy access to all floors and enhancing convenience and accessibility for residents.
All the works were implemented by the Housing Projects Solutions Ltd (HPS) in collaboration with the Housing Authority, which took care of the building, rock drilling, installation and final finishings, ensuring that each step is complied with the high standards of quality, safety and accessibility.
With a total investment of around €900,000, the project also includes electricity systems, internal and external finishing, flooring, plastering, waterproofing and aperture fitting, works which ensure a secure residential environment, while providing families with a comfortable and modern residence.
